Is It Time for a New Furnace?
Deciding to replace your furnace is a significant investment. Homeowners often wait until a complete breakdown forces their hand, but recognizing the early warning signs can save you from an emergency situation and allow for a more planned, thoughtful upgrade. If you notice any of the following, it may be time to consider a new furnace installation:
- Advanced Age: Most furnaces have a lifespan of 15 to 20 years. If your unit is approaching or has surpassed this age, it is operating on borrowed time and its efficiency is likely declining significantly.
- Rising Energy Bills: A furnace loses efficiency as it ages. If your heating costs are steadily climbing without a change in your usage habits, your old unit is likely working harder and consuming more fuel to produce the same amount of heat.
- Frequent and Costly Repairs: Are you calling for service more than once a year? If your repair bills are starting to add up, investing that money into a new, reliable system is a more financially sound decision. An endless cycle of fixes for an aging unit is often not a sustainable solution.
- Inconsistent Heating: Do you have hot and cold spots throughout your home? Does your furnace struggle to reach and maintain the temperature set on your thermostat? These are signs that your system is no longer capable of distributing heat effectively.
- Unusual Noises: While all furnaces make some noise, you should be concerned about sudden or persistent rattling, popping, humming, or screeching sounds. These often indicate serious mechanical problems with components like the blower motor or internal parts.
- Visible Wear and Tear: Take a look at your furnace. Visible signs of rust, corrosion, or cracks in the heat exchanger are serious red flags that demand immediate attention and almost certainly mean a replacement is necessary.
- A Yellow Burner Flame: The flame in your gas furnace should be a steady blue. A flickering or yellow flame can be a sign of incomplete combustion, which could mean the furnace is producing deadly carbon monoxide gas.
Our Meticulous Furnace Installation Process
A successful furnace installation is a science. It requires precision, technical expertise, and a deep understanding of thermodynamics and local building codes. We have refined our process to be thorough and transparent, ensuring every step is completed to the highest standard of quality and safety.
1. Comprehensive In-Home Assessment and Sizing
The most critical step in any furnace replacement is ensuring the new unit is perfectly sized for your home. We never use guesswork. Our technicians perform a detailed load calculation (Manual J) that considers your home's square footage, insulation levels, window types, ceiling height, and local Beaverton, OR climate data. A furnace that is too large will cycle on and off too frequently, causing unnecessary wear and wasting energy. One that is too small will run constantly without ever reaching the desired temperature. Proper sizing is the foundation of an efficient system.
2. Selecting the Ideal High-Efficiency System
With the correct size determined, we guide you through selecting the right furnace for your needs and budget. We explain the benefits of different fuel types and discuss Annual Fuel Utilization Efficiency (AFUE) ratings, helping you understand the long-term energy savings a high-efficiency model can provide. 3. Safe and Clean Removal of Your Old Unit
Your old furnace will be carefully and safely disconnected. Our certified technicians will shut off the gas and electrical supply, professionally detach all connections, and remove the unit from your home with minimal disruption. We handle the responsible disposal of the old equipment, adhering to all environmental regulations.
4. Precision Installation and System Connection
This is where craftsmanship truly matters. The new furnace is precisely set and leveled to ensure quiet operation and proper drainage. We then expertly connect it to your home’s infrastructure:
- Ductwork: We create airtight seals between the furnace and your existing ductwork to prevent costly heated air from leaking into your crawlspace or attic.
- Gas & Electrical: All gas lines are connected, leak-tested, and verified for safety by our licensed professionals. Electrical wiring is completed to code to ensure reliable power and safe operation.
- Venting/Flue: The exhaust flue is installed with the correct pitch and sealed properly to guarantee that all combustion byproducts, including carbon monoxide, are safely vented outside your home.
5. System Commissioning and Performance Testing
Our job isn't finished once the furnace is connected. We initiate a comprehensive commissioning process to verify every aspect of its performance. This includes calibrating the gas pressure, testing the ignition system, checking the function of all safety switches, and measuring the temperature rise to ensure it falls within the manufacturer's specified range. We also test the integration with your Smart Thermostat to confirm seamless communication and control. This final testing phase guarantees your system is running safely, efficiently, and exactly as the manufacturer intended.
